Recently, according to GamePolitics.com, people have finnaly started to worry about those special agreements called EULA.
EULA's(End User License Agreement) usually come with games, subscriptions, and other software. Most people dont read them, disregarding the fine print and assuming that all they say is “no refunds, no redistribution, use at your own risk, dont sue because we’ll win, no piracy, this is intellectual property, etc".
